Little Children's Unicorns Pad
(Author) Kirsteen RobsonThis entertaining pad is packed with nearly 200 unicorn-themed activities, including puzzles, drawing, dot-to-dots, spot the differences, wordsearches and simple logic games. Its format makes it ideal for journeys, school holidays and days out or an excellent way to keep children happy on a rainy day. A lovely gift and no cutting or sticking required - all you need is a pen or pencil. Pad can be split up between a group of children at parties, play dates, school break times, sleepovers, or on holidays. Answers on separate sheets at the back of the pad.
